Security Measures Protecting Digital Wallet and Contactless Transactions

Security measures for digital wallets and contactless payments are vital to safeguarding sensitive financial information and ensuring user trust. These technologies incorporate multiple layers of protection to prevent unauthorized access and fraud.

One fundamental security feature is tokenization, which replaces sensitive card data with a unique digital token during transactions. This reduces the risk of data interception and misuse. Additionally, encryption protocols protect data in transit and at rest.

Secure authentication methods, such as biometric verification (fingerprint or facial recognition) and multi-factor authentication, ensure only authorized users access their digital wallets. Fraud detection systems monitor unusual activity and flag suspicious transactions proactively.

Key security measures include:

  1. Tokenization for transaction security.
  2. Encryption for safeguarding data.
  3. Biometric and multi-factor authentication for user verification.
  4. Real-time fraud monitoring and alert systems.

While these measures significantly enhance security, it is important to acknowledge that no system is entirely immune to risks. Continuous advancements and vigilant security practices remain essential in protecting digital wallets and contactless payments.

The Role of NFC and RFID in Contactless Payments

Near Field Communication (NFC) and Radio Frequency Identification (RFID) are core technologies enabling contactless payments within digital wallets. They facilitate secure data transfer between devices or cards and payment terminals.

NFC is a short-range wireless communication technology, typically operating within 4 centimeters, allowing quick data exchange for contactless transactions. RFID, on the other hand, uses radio waves to identify objects at varying distances, often several meters, and is employed in access control and inventory management.

In contactless payments, NFC is predominantly used due to its secure and fast communication capabilities. Payments involve tapping or waving a device near a compatible terminal, which then processes the transaction seamlessly. RFID sensors are less common in consumer payments but are integral in infrastructure that supports RFID-enabled cards or tags.

Key points include:

  • NFC enables rapid, secure contactless transactions with minimal user interaction.
  • RFID offers a broader range but is less suitable for quick, in-store payments.
  • Both technologies enhance convenience and security in digital wallet operations.

How Near Field Communication Works

Near Field Communication (NFC) is a short-range wireless technology that enables secure data exchange between devices within a few centimeters. It operates by establishing a magnetic induction-based communication link, which is activated when two compatible devices are brought close together.

NFC functions at a frequency of 13.56 MHz, allowing quick and contactless interactions. When an NFC-enabled device, such as a smartphone or contactless card, is placed near another device or terminal, an electromagnetic field is generated. This field powers the passive device, initiating data transfer seamlessly and instantly.

The communication typically involves an initiator (like a mobile device) and a target (such as a payment terminal). Data is exchanged via a secure, encrypted channel, ensuring protection during contactless payments or data sharing within digital wallets. NFC’s simplicity, speed, and security make it ideal for contactless payments and digital wallet integration.

RFID Technology and Its Applications

RFID, or Radio Frequency Identification, technology uses electromagnetic fields to automatically identify and track objects. It consists of tags containing embedded chips and antennas, which communicate with RFID readers. This technology enables rapid data exchange without line-of-sight, making it highly efficient.

In contactless payments, RFID is employed primarily in access cards, transit passes, and retail checkout systems. Its ability to quickly verify identities or approve transactions enhances user convenience and operational efficiency. RFID’s use in these applications underscores its importance in digital wallet and contactless payment technology.

RFID applications extend beyond payments into supply chain management, inventory tracking, and asset management, demonstrating its versatility. The technology’s reliability and scalability contribute to broader adoption within financial services, facilitating seamless integration of digital wallets and ensuring secure, swift transactions in various sectors.

Challenges and Limitations of Digital Wallet Adoption

Digital wallet adoption faces notable challenges primarily related to security concerns. Despite advanced encryption measures, users remain apprehensive about data breaches and unauthorized access, which can hinder widespread acceptance of contactless payments.

Additionally, the limited interoperability among various digital wallets and payment systems may restrict user flexibility. Consumers often prefer platforms that easily integrate across multiple banks and services, yet fragmentation persists, creating a barrier to adoption.

Another obstacle involves the technological infrastructure. Regions with inadequate internet connectivity or outdated payment terminals may struggle to implement digital wallets effectively, delaying universal adoption.

Lastly, regulatory uncertainty and evolving legal frameworks can pose challenges for digital wallet providers. Compliance costs and unclear regulations may slow innovation or restrict certain features, affecting consumer confidence and adoption rates.

Data Protection Laws and Compliance

Compliance with data protection laws is fundamental for digital wallet and contactless payment providers to ensure user trust and legal adherence. These laws mandate strict standards for the collection, processing, and storage of personal data, emphasizing transparency and accountability.

Regulations such as the General Data Protection Regulation (GDPR) in the European Union and similar frameworks worldwide enforce explicit user consent and data minimization. Financial and insurance institutions offering digital wallets must implement robust privacy policies reflecting these legal requirements.

Furthermore, adherence to data protection laws helps safeguard sensitive financial information from cyber threats and unauthorized access. Companies are typically required to conduct regular security assessments and maintain comprehensive audit trails to ensure ongoing compliance.

In the context of digital wallet integration, compliance with data protection regulations not only mitigates legal risks but also reinforces customer confidence in adopting contactless payments, fostering wider acceptance across the financial and insurance sectors.
